Stability analysis of a certain class o ftime-varying hybrid dynamical systems

摘要

In this work we study the exponential staility of a class of hybrid dynamical systems that comprises the sampled-data systems consisting of the interconnection of a time-varying nonlinear continuous-time plant and a time-varing nonlinear discrete-time plant and a time-varing nonlinear discrete-time controller,assuming that the sampling periods are not necessarily constant.For this purpose we develop an Indirect Lyapunov method of analysis,and show that under adequate hypotheses the exponential stability of the exponentia stbility of its linearization.
